Summary of Test Method4.1 The test operation invo

32、lves use of a Mack E-TECHV-MAC III diesel engine with Exhaust Gas Recirculation4Available from U.S. Government Printing Office Superintendent of Documents,732 N. Capitol St., NW, Mail Stop: SDE, Washington, DC 20401, http:/www.access.gpo.gov.D7422 152(EGR). A warm-up and a 1 h break-in are followed

33、by atwo-phase test consisting of 100 h at 1800 r/min and 200 h at1200 r/min, both at constant speed and load.4.2 Take oil samples periodically and analyze for viscosityincrease and wear metals content.4.3 Rebuild the engine prior to each test. Disassemble,solvent-clean, measure, and rebuild, the eng

34、ine power sectionusing all new pistons, rings, cylinder liners, and connecting rodbearings, in strict accordance with furnished specifications.4.4 Solvent-clean the engine crankcase and replace worn ordefective parts.4.5 Equip the test stand with appropriate accessories forcontrolling speed, torque,

35、 and various engine operating condi-tions.5. Significance and Use5.1 This test method was developed to evaluate the wearperformance of engine oils in turbocharged and intercooledfour-cycle diesel engines equipped with EGR and running onultra-low sulfur diesel fuel. Obtain results from used oilanalys

36、is and component measurements before and after test.5.2 The test method may be used for engine oil specificationacceptance when all details of the procedure are followed.6. Apparatus6.1 General Description:6.1.1 The test engine is a Mack E-TECH V-MAC III,electronically controlled fuel injection with

37、 six electronic unitpumps, using 2002 cylinder heads, P/N 11GBA81025 (AnnexA2). It is an open-chamber, in-line, six-cylinder, four-stroke,turbocharged, charge air-cooled, and compression ignitionengine. The bore and stroke are (124 by 165) mm, and thedisplacement is 12 L.6.1.2 The ambient laboratory

38、 atmosphere shall be relativelyfree of dirt and other contaminants as required by goodlaboratory standards. Filtering air, controlling temperature, andcontrolling humidity in the engine buildup area helps preventaccumulation of dirt and other contaminants on engine partsand aids in measuring and sel

39、ecting parts for assembly.6.2 Test Engine:6.2.1 Mack T-12 Test EngineThe engine is available fromMack Trucks, Inc.Acomplete parts list is shown in TableA2.1.Use test parts on a first-in/first-out basis.6.2.2 Engine Cooling System:6.2.2.1 Use a new Mack coolant conditioner shown in TableA2.1, every t

40、est, to limit scaling in the cooling system.Pressurize the system at the expansion tank to 103 kPa. Use thecoolant described in 7.3.1.6.2.2.2 Use a closed-loop, pressurized external engine cool-ing system composed of a nonferrous core heat exchanger,reservoir, and water-out temperature control valve

41、. The systemshall prevent air entrainment and control jacket temperatureswithin the specified limit. Install a sight glass between theengine and the cooling tower to check for air entrainment anduniform flow in an effort to observe and prevent localizedboiling. Block the thermostat wide open.6.2.2.3

42、 Use a closed-loop, pressurized external EGR cool-ing system composed of a nonferrous core heat exchanger,reservoir, and coolant-out temperature control valve. Thesystem shall prevent air entrainment and control jacket tem-peratures within the specified limit. Install a sight glassbetween the EGR co

43、olers and the cooling tower to check for airentrainment and uniform flow in an effort to observe andprevent localized boiling. The coolant flow direction is to beparallel (concurrent) with the EGR gas flow. Every reasonableattempt should be made to ensure that the EGR temperaturesleaving the coolers

44、 are very similar. Fig. A1.3 shows thecoolant flow to and from the EGR coolers, respectively.6.2.3 Auxiliary Oil System:6.2.3.1 To maintain a constant oil level in the pan, providean additional 9.5 L sump by using a separate closed tankconnected to the sump. Circulate oil through the tank with anaux

45、iliary pump. The system schematic is shown in Fig. A1.1.The supply line to the tank from the sump is to have an insidediameter of 13 mm. The return line from the tank to the sumpis to have an inside diameter of 10 mm. Use a vent line with aminimum inside diameter of 13 mm.6.2.3.2 Locate the auxiliar

46、y oil system suction line on theexhaust side of the oil pan, down from the oil pan rail 127 mm,and back from the front of the pan 178 mm. This location isdirectly above the oil sump temperature thermocouple. Refer toFig. A1.4. Connect the auxiliary oil system return line to thepower steering pump co

47、ver on the front timing gear cover.Refer to Fig. A1.5. Connect the auxiliary oil scale vent line tothe top of the auxiliary oil sump bucket and the dipstick tubeopening.6.2.3.3 Use Viking Pump Model SG053514 as the auxiliaryoil pumps. Pump speed is specified as 1725 r/min.56.2.4 Oil Cooling System:6

48、.2.4.1 Use the oil cooler adapter blocks to mount the oilcooler to the engine. The adapter blocks are available from thesupplier list in A2.7.6.2.4.2 Use the oil filter housing (part number 27GB525M)shown in Fig. A1.8.6.2.5 Blowby MeterUse a meter capable of providing dataat a minimum frequency of 6

49、 min. To prevent blowby conden-sate from draining back into the engine, ensure the blowby linehas a downward slope to a collection bucket. Ensure thecollection bucket has a minimum volume of 18.9 L. Locate theblowby meter downstream of the collection bucket. The slopeof the blowby line downstream of the collection bucket isunspecified.6.2.6 Air Supply and FiltrationUse the Mack air filterelement and the Mack filter housing shown in A2.3.
